Carol R. Horowitz, MD, MPH, is a Professor at the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ai, with appointments in both Population Health Science and Policy and Medicine. She is a practicing general internist and founding Director of Mount Sinai’s Institute for Health Equity Research, as well as the founding Dean for Career Advancement and Support. Her work focuses on stakeholder-engaged, community-based participatory research to address health disparities in chronic diseases like diabetes, obesity, and cardiovascular conditions.
- MD from Weill Medical College of Cornell University
- MPH from University of Washington (Robert Wood Johnson Clinical Scholars Program)
- Internal Medicine Residency at Albert Einstein College of Medicine-Yeshiva University
Dr. Horowitz leads NIH-funded research on integrating genome sequencing into clinical care, translational genomics, and environmental health impacts on diverse populations. Her work spans clinical trials, secondary data analysis, and mixed-methods studies, emphasizing partnerships with community leaders, policymakers, and clinicians. Recent publications highlight her focus on medical AI equity, social vulnerability in healthcare access, and environmental metabolomic effects on bone health.
Her scientific awards span public health, community service, and clinical excellence, including federal recognition for diabetes contributions and the Rudin NYC Prize. She mentors trainees and faculty internationally and serves on NIH study sections.
